Differential spatial-social accessibility to mental health care and suicide DOI Creative Commons
Daniel Tadmon, Peter Bearman

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ences, Год журнала: 2023, Номер 120(19)

Опубликована: Май 1, 2023

In recent years, the United States has been experiencing historically high suicide rates. face of mental health care provider shortages that leave millions needing to travel longer find providers with schedule openings, if any are available at all, inaccessibility become increasingly central in explaining suicidality. To examine relationship between access and suicide, we leverage a dataset mapping all licensed US psychiatrists psychotherapists ( N = 711,214), as early 2020, employ real-world transportation data model patients’ mobility barriers. We strong association reduced spatial-social accessibility heightened risk. Using machine learning approach condition on host 22 contextual factors known be implicated (e.g., race, education, divorce, gun shop prevalence), locales where individuals seeking can fewer providers, already more likely saturated by demand, risk is increased (3.2% for each SD psychiatrist accessibility; 2.3% psychotherapists). Additionally, observe local inequalities associated further underscoring need research account highly localized barriers preventing many Americans from accessing needed services.
